Transaction 75d50e121630cc2a7a6bb2c8c40b8b86277c3ed5ada94f56bc5b290f370c1dc5
1 Input
2 Outputs
- 75d50e121630cc2a7a6bb2c8c40b8b86277c3ed5ada94f56bc5b290f370c1dc5:0
- 75d50e121630cc2a7a6bb2c8c40b8b86277c3ed5ada94f56bc5b290f370c1dc5:1
value 2569282
address 3B4oTA7JcxMAmxnHpBqfMSgYwcEcp2apHE
value 4788596
address 17rgPNEPZ2Twx1o8VMW8UcvYz3X55Gqw5w